A Highly Charged Positive Cage Causes Simultaneous Enhancement of Type‐II and O2‐Independent‐Type‐I Photodynamic Therapy via One‐/Two‐Photon Stimulation and Tumor Immunotherapy via PANoptosis and Ferroptosis
To solve the oxygen dependence problem of photodynamic therapy (PDT), it is critical to explore photosensitizers that do not rely on O2 molecule to generate reactive oxygen species (ROS).
